Overview
This dataset compiles high-resolution (30 m) remote sensing and modeling data obtained from various sources including AVIRIS-NG (Airborne Visible/Infrared Imaging Spectrometer-Next Generation), TROPOMI (TROPOspheric Monitoring Instrument) SIF, and outputs from the Climate Modeling Alliance (CliMA) Land model. It was collected as part of the SHIFT (Surface Biology and Geology High-Frequency Time Series) campaign conducted in 2022 at the Dangermond Preserve, California. This comprehensive dataset provides valuable insights into vegetation traits, plant functional types, and ecosystem dynamics.
Data Files
CliMA Land Output
- merged_pft_shift_fluxes_reg_jmax.nc: Contains ecosystem fluxes across different plant functional types (PFTs), including parameters like gross primary production (GPP) and sun-induced fluorescence (SIF) across multiple wavelengths.
- merged_trait_shift_fluxes_reg_jmax.nc: Ecosystem fluxes highlighting trait variations, with detailed dimensions and variables capturing GPP and different SIF channels.
Vegetation Traits
- merged_traits_lma_aviris_dangermond_reg.nc: Leaf Mass per Area (LMA) traits merged across various timeframes.
- merged_traits_lai_aviris_dangermond_reg.nc: Leaf Area Index (LAI) data consolidated over multiple observations.
- merged_traits_chl_aviris_dangermond_reg.nc: Chlorophyll content traits collated across different time points.
- merged_pfts_lai_aviris_dangermond_reg.nc: Merged LAI data for specific plant functional types.
- merged_pfts_lma_aviris_dangermond_reg.nc: Consolidated LMA data specific to plant functional types.
- merged_pfts_chl_aviris_dangermond_reg.nc: Aggregated chlorophyll data tailored to different plant functional types.
Plant Functional Types
- Dangermond_Vegetation_WHRTYPE.nc: Describes the spatial distribution of plant functional types within the Dangermond Preserve.
TROPOMI Data
- TROPOMI_SIF740nm-v1.001deg_regrid_Dangermond_tll_clipped_458_492.nc: Provides regridded sun-induced fluorescence data at 740 nm from the TROPOMI instrument, matched to the spatial specifications of the Dangermond Preserve.
AVIRIS Data
- aviris_dangermond.nc: Offers comprehensive spectral reflectance data from the AVIRIS-NG instrument, detailing spectral information across 399 wavelengths. The dataset is processed to align with the spatial and temporal frameworks of the Dangermond Preserve.
